ONE Nuclear Energy Publishes Investor Webcast, Outlining its Strategic Vision for Large-Scale Clean Energy Development

ONE Nuclear Energy LLC ("ONE Nuclear"), an independent developer of large-scale energy solutions powered by natural gas and advanced nuclear small modular reactor (SMR) technologies, today announced it has published a virtual investor webcast to discuss ONE Nuclear's business strategy, growth drivers, macro tailwinds and its pending business combination with Hennessy Capital Investment Corp. VII to become a publicly traded company.

On October 23, 2025, ONE Nuclear and Hennessy Capital Investment Corp. VII (NASDAQ: HVII), announced they have entered into a definitive business combination agreement ("Business Combination") that would result in ONE Nuclear becoming a public company and being listed on Nasdaq under the ticker symbol “ONEN”. The Business Combination is expected to be completed during the first half of 2026, subject to customary closing conditions.

About ONE Nuclear Energy

ONE Nuclear Energy is an independent developer of energy parks powered by natural gas and advanced nuclear SMR technology. ONE Nuclear focuses on creating scalable energy solutions through its natural gas and nuclear park development approach, which will enable efficient deployment of multiple SMR units to serve industrial and grid applications. ONE Nuclear is committed to advancing clean energy deployment through innovative nuclear technologies and strategic site development. About Hennessy Capital Investment Corp. VII

Hennessy Capital Investment Corp. VII (NASDAQ: HVII) (“HVII”) is a blank check company formed for the purpose of effecting a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, share purchase, reorganization, or similar business combination with one or more businesses or entities, with a focus on identifying and acquiring companies in the industrial technology and energy transition sectors.
